Question In-Dash NAV Installation Help

I'm thinking of buying the Pioneer AVIC-F700BT to install in my B6 ... however, is it as simple as just removing my current head unit and installing the new one?

I don't understand this "single-din", "double-din" stuff either, so what would I need to do to install this unti into my B6?

Also, does anyone know if the Pioneer AVIC can read from an external harddrive, and if so what capacity is the max? I know it has a USB port, but not sure if it'll read my Ext HDD (500GB)

The F700 will link up with a USB key up to 16GB i believe. You could try hooking up the 500GB book but i dont know if it will work. The F700 is double din, that is the standard size deck in our cars. single din is the narrow "wider than taller" size decks that you see in like old hondas and on the walls in the car electronics section at walmart. The install is pretty easy. Youll need the instalation kit, wiring harness, face plate, audi radio removal tools (sharp, be careful). You can get all of it at www.crutchfield.com
